Gentle yoga is a highly effective way for people who have physical limitations to experience the many benefits of hatha yoga. In this class, we practice gentle stretching, strengthening, and balancing techniques as well as restorative postures, breathing techniques, and guided meditations that leave the students relaxed, refreshed, and renewed.
If you are recovering from an illness or injury, have a chronic illness, or are fatigued, depleted, or stressed out, gentle and restorative yoga is ideal. Classes include breathing techniques and adaptations of classical yoga postures that gently support the student with props: blankets, bolsters, blocks, balls, sandbags. Students experience renewal, rejuvenation, and an increase in energy.
We begin with gentle stretches to warm the muscles and create space in the body to prepare it for relaxation. Then we move into restorative postures, deeply supported by props so that the student can totally relax and remain in the posture for several minutes, deeply letting go.
Gentle and restorative yoga induces deep relaxation throughout the entire bodymind and teaches time-tested tools to deal with stress and develop the ability to let go of habitual tendencies to hold onto to tension.
This class is appropriate for people of all ages, and for pre- and post-natal women.
